The Rise of Mid-Century Modernism

In the aftermath of World War II, Punta Gorda experienced a period of rapid growth and urban development, fueled by an influx of new residents and economic prosperity. This era of expansion provided fertile ground for the emergence of Mid-Century Modern architecture, characterized by its clean lines, minimalist aesthetics, and innovative design principles. As Punta Gorda evolved into a vibrant coastal community, Mid-Century Modernism became synonymous with progress and modernity.

Mid-Century Modern Architecture

Punta Gorda boasts a diverse array of Mid-Century Modern landmarks that showcase the city's architectural ingenuity and cultural heritage. From sleek residential neighborhoods to iconic civic structures, these buildings reflect the spirit of innovation and optimism that defined the post-war era. Notable examples include the Punta Gorda Isles, a waterfront community renowned for its distinctive Mid-Century Modern homes, and the Charlotte County Courthouse, a striking civic landmark designed by architect Frank Folsom Smith in 1964.

Preservation and Appreciation of Mid-Century Modern Heritage

In recent years, there has been a growing awareness of Punta Gorda's Mid-Century Modern heritage, prompting efforts to preserve and celebrate these architectural treasures. Local preservation societies, such as the Punta Gorda Historic Preservation Society, play a vital role in advocating for the protection of historically significant buildings and promoting public appreciation of the city's architectural legacy. Through educational initiatives, guided tours, and community events, these organizations seek to ensure that Punta Gorda's Mid-Century Modern heritage continues to be cherished and celebrated for generations to come.
